The message has been forged, as can be observed from the From: header being a domain that the sending server was not authorized to send from. Whether a subset of the message -- in this case the body -- is authentic doesn't matter. If I were to MITM google.com and send back an archived snapshot from a month ago, that would be forged traffic even if it matches responses that Google had once sent. |
